Harwich International Station is designed to cater to a wide range of travelers, offering a spectrum of helpful facilities. While there's no traditional ticket office, the convenience of accessible ticket machines ensures that you can purchase or collect your tickets with ease. Comfort extends to passengers with reduced mobility too, with step-free access available across the platforms, aided by lifts, making navigation hassle-free.
Though there aren't any first-class lounges or waiting rooms, the station does provide seating areas for those waiting for their trains. For your refreshment needs, self-service vending machines dispensing both hot and cold drinks and snacks are stationed within the ferry terminal building. Be mindful though, this building closes between 09:00 and 17:00.
The station also understands the little things count on a journey; facilities include an ATM and even a passport photo booth. Plus, for cyclists, there are well-maintained cycle stands across platforms, ensuring you can securely store your bicycle. Public Wi-Fi is available, so you can stay connected while waiting for your train.
You won’t be stranded when it comes to traveling beyond Harwich. If your journey takes a little detour, rail replacement services are at hand. They conveniently pick up and drop off at designated bus stops on East Dock Road, or for boat train services, directly from behind Platform 1. Ample car parking with 250 spaces, including 10 accessible spots, provides ease whether you're dropping off or making the station your starting point—parking is even free!

Malton Station is well-equipped to meet the diverse needs of its passengers. When it comes to purchasing tickets, the station offers great flexibility. The ticket office operates from 06:30 to 19:30 on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 09:00 to 17:30 on Sundays. Convenient ticket machines are also available for online collections, and they are accessible for all passengers. Don't worry about navigating your way around; there is step-free access throughout the station.
For those waiting to board, the booking hall provides a pleasant space with seating and a mobile phone charging desk. If you require assistance, the station is staffed with helpful personnel who can guide you and facilitate boarding with ramps available for all trains. Around-the-clock CCTV systems help maintain a secure environment at the station.
Need to travel beyond the station? Malton offers a variety of transport links. There's a taxi rank conveniently located at the station entrance for immediate road travel. Local bus services can help you continue your journey with ease, and for times when rail services are unavailable, a replacement service is available right outside the station entrance.
